Hospira, Inc. is voluntarily recalling one lot of list 14699-28, Minibore Extension Set, 59 inch with Spin Lock Collar, Non-DEHP, identified above due to a confirmed customer report of an occlusion of solvent in the male luer lock. This occlusion has the potential to prevent the set from being primed for use and cause a delay in therapy.

Hospira has received reports of Malfunction S205 Backup Battery Failure alarms in Symbiq v3.13 pumps. This issue to an incorrect installation of components on some of the Power Supply Controller (PSC) Boards distributed prior to September 2012. On pumps where incorrect installation of components has occurred, the backup battery power discharges and subsequently, the battery cannot be charged. Because of the battery depletion, or lack of charge, a visual and audible warning alarm, S205, is displayed. An S205 alarm is intended to notify the customer that the coin call battery, powering the backup buzzer, may need to be charged or replaced.

Hospira has received reports of PCA pumps not detecting distal occlusions, one of which resulted in a serious injury. The issue is caused by normal wear and tear on the Half Nut (the component/nut that travels up and down the lead screw) which prevents it from properly detecting the pressure build-up associated with a distal occlusion.

Frequent Proximal Occlusion Alarms (POAs) occurring on Symbiq devices with list numbers 16026 and 16027. When there are false alarms, the pump will continue to alarm even though there is no occlusion present. False POAs could result in a delay/interruption in therapy, and require the clinician to reset the alarm multiple times or to replace the pump.
